Toshiba just introduced a 32'" plasma screen TV for $800. Sony offers the same size TV for $900. What will happen to the demand of Sony's TVs based on Toshiba's new price. Explain.

Final answer:

The demand for Sony's TVs is likely to decrease due to Toshiba's lower price.

Step-by-step explanation:

Based on the information provided, the demand for Sony's TVs is likely to decrease due to Toshiba's new lower price. When two products are considered substitutes, a decrease in the price of one product usually leads to a decrease in demand for the other product. In this case, Toshiba and Sony are both offering 32-inch plasma screen TVs, but Toshiba is selling their TV for $100 less than Sony. As a result, consumers are likely to choose the lower-priced Toshiba TV, leading to a decrease in demand for Sony's TVs.
